Storm over Bhagwat's remarks: Opposition terms it 'anti-national', demands retraction

The controversy over RSS chief Mohan Bhagwat's remark describing the consecration of the Ram Temple in Ayodhya as the attainment of India's "true independence" refuses to die down, as leaders from across the political spectrum react strongly, describing it as "anti-national" and demanding its withdrawal.

Trinamool Congress supremo and West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ee slammed Bhagwat's statement as "anti-national."

"This is an anti-national statement, and I strongly condemn it. This is a dangerous remark, and it should be withdrawn immediately. I do not know whether he said this in full knowledge of this nation's struggle for independence, but it is an attempt to distort history," Banerjee told journalists at the state secretariat, Nabanna.

Bhagwat said on Monday that the date of the Ram Temple's consecration in Ayodhya should be celebrated as "Pratishtha Dwadashi," marking the "true independence" of Bharat, which had faced "parachakra" (enemy attack) for several centuries.

Referring to India's struggle for independence and the iconic freedom fighters who made that dream a reality, Banerjee added, “A sovereign country was established on August 15, 1947. Can any organisation change or distort our history of independence? We are proud of our independence, our republic, and our democracy. Long live this independence even as we remember the jawans who have died protecting it.
